In HVAC controls, a device that responds to humidity and can control a system is a

Explanation:
In HVAC controls, a device that responds to humidity and can control a system is the humidistat. A humidistat senses relative humidity and uses that reading to actuate equipment such as a humidifier or dehumidifier, keeping the room at a desired humidity level. This is different from a thermostat, which senses temperature to control heating or cooling; a hygrometer, which only measures humidity without controlling anything; and a barometer, which measures atmospheric pressure. So the humidistat is the component that both reacts to humidity and can drive the HVAC equipment to maintain the set humidity.
